Race Review:

It had been four years since the French GP's last visit to Clemont-Ferrand, the race having been held at Reims, Le Mans and Rouen in the interim. The field had shrunk to just 13 cars as BRM failed to appear, the team undergoing restructuring (with Tony Rudd departing) following the disastrous debut of the P139 in Holland. Also missing was Jack Brabham who had broken his ankle in a testing crash at Club Corner at Silverstone on the Monday before the French GP.

The only non-Cosworth car was, therefore, the single Ferrari for Chris Amon. Lotus fielded the four-wheel-drive Lotus 63 for engineer/driver John Miles.

Jackie Stewart, the winner of three of the first four races in his Matra, was dominant in qualifying, taking pole position by nearly two seconds from Denny Hulme's McLaren. Jochen Rindt's Lotus shared the second row with Jacky Ickx's Brabham while the third row featured Jean-Pierre Beltoise in the second Matra and Amon's Ferrari. Seventh on the grid was Bruce McLaren (McLaren) and a rather disappointing Graham Hill.

Stewart led the race from flag to flag. Hulme chased but had to pit on lap 13 when a front roll bar broke. That allowed Ickx to take second place although he was under pressure from Beltoise for most of the race and it was not until the last lap that Ickx made a mistake and the second Matra slipped through into second place to give the French crowd the perfect result.

Rindt ran fourth early on but retired because the twisting circuit made him sick and so the position fell to McLaren (who was having similar problems). He finished fourth, however, just ahead of his customer Vic Elford. Hill was a lackluster sixth.
